What is the digital signature legitimacy for junior employment offer letter in European Union
The digital signature legitimacy for a junior employment offer letter in the European Union refers to the legal recognition and acceptance of electronic signatures on employment documents. In the EU, electronic signatures are governed by the eIDAS regulation, which establishes a framework for electronic identification and trust services. This regulation ensures that digital signatures have the same legal standing as handwritten signatures, provided they meet specific requirements. For a junior employment offer letter, this means that employers can confidently use electronic signatures to finalize agreements with new hires, streamlining the hiring process while maintaining compliance with legal standards.

Legal use of the digital signature legitimacy for junior employment offer letter in European Union
The legal use of digital signatures for junior employment offer letters in the European Union is supported by the eIDAS regulation, which recognizes electronic signatures as legally binding. This means that as long as the digital signature adheres to the requirements outlined in the regulation, it can be used to validate employment agreements. Employers should ensure that their eSignature solution complies with these legal standards, providing a secure and trustworthy method for signing documents. This not only protects the integrity of the employment offer but also fosters a professional relationship between the employer and the new hire.
Key elements of the digital signature legitimacy for junior employment offer letter in European Union
Several key elements contribute to the digital signature legitimacy for a junior employment offer letter:
- Authentication: Ensures that the signer is who they claim to be, often through methods like email verification or two-factor authentication.
- Integrity: Confirms that the document has not been altered after signing, maintaining its original content.
- Non-repudiation: Provides evidence that the signer cannot deny having signed the document, which is crucial in legal contexts.
- Compliance: Adheres to the eIDAS regulation and other relevant laws, ensuring that the digital signature is recognized legally.
